Concentrations of F<sup>−</sup>, Na<sup>+</sup>, and K<sup>+</sup> in Groundwater before and after an Earthquake: A Case Study on Tenerife Island, Spain
Freshwater, vital for life and ecosystems, accounts for only 2.5% of Earth’s water, and is primarily located in polar caps, underground reservoirs, and surface water.
